计算机数学都学什么课程

时间:2025-01-22 14:38:55 单机攻略

计算机类数学的学习内容主要包括以下几个方面:

高等数学:

这是计算机专业的基础课程,涵盖函数与极限、导数与微分、微分中值定理与导数的应用、不定积分、定积分及其应用、微分方程、向量代数与空间解析几何、多元函数微分法及其应用、重积分、曲线积分与曲面积分、无穷级数等内容。

线性代数:

主要研究向量、矩阵及其运算,包括行列式、矩阵、向量组的线性相关性、线性方程组、矩阵的特征值与特征向量和方阵对角化、二次型等内容。这门课程在图形学、机器学习、信号处理等领域有广泛应用。

离散数学:

研究集合、逻辑、图论、代数系统、半群、群、环、域、格与布尔代数、组合数学、数理逻辑、命题逻辑、一阶谓词演算、消解原理等内容。离散数学是计算机科学的理论基础,为算法分析、数据结构、编程语言设计等领域提供支持。

概率统计:

学习概率论的基本概念、随机变量及其概率分布、数字特征、大数定律与中心极限定理、统计量及其概率分布、参数估计和假设检验、回归分析、方差分析、马尔科夫链等内容。这门课程在数据分析、机器学习、信息论等领域有重要应用。

复变函数与积分变换:

复变函数主要研究复变数的函数理论,积分变换如傅里叶变换、拉普拉斯变换等,这些内容在信号处理、通信等领域有广泛应用。

数值分析:

研究数值计算方法,包括数值求解方程、数值积分、数值线性代数等。数值分析是计算机算法设计的重要工具,广泛应用于科学计算和工程领域。

计算方法:

学习如何利用数学方法解决计算问题,包括数值计算、符号计算、优化算法等。

数学建模与仿真:

通过数学模型描述实际系统,进行仿真分析,这在系统设计与优化中非常重要。

建议学生系统学习这些课程,并注重理论与实践相结合,通过实际项目应用来巩固所学知识。